The issue is that even if you go to the web site and buy exactly the size that fits your laptop it still may not work. I got the MHz to match correctly, but this time it was an issue that not all of these DDR3 cards are compatible with the lower voltage laptops. There is no warning on the box to tell you that. The web sites I checked never mentioned voltage as an issue for compatibility.

If you look closely at the connector the only issue I found is that the head part of the connector is slightly larger than necessary. I just had to file down the black plastic to get a clean fit. No big deal, but it was a very tight fit to my drive before filing. I am not talking about the connector part itself, it is the black head part just up from the connector that has an interference issue.

The camera is great, image quality is great. Good quality images in low light situations without using a flash. Nice compact size. The thing that is bad with this camera is its WiFi. You can read other articles about it online, to be brief, it is nearly impossible to set it up with a Windows PC. All the online recommendation did not work. Tried it on 2 different PC's. You can only access your images if the cable is connected. The SONY website was of no help in debugging the issue. Another minor issue is the Battery life is short. One day I found the battery dead after about 125 shots. The panoramic images come out great when the feature works. I often get a warning from the camera that I moved the camera too fast, even if I move it extremely slow. All the issues I mentioned I consider minor. The image quality is really great and it is a fun camera to use. I found the menu and settings easy to get use to. I did a few night shots and was actually surprised at how well the images came out. Attached is a photo taken at night with no flash in a pumpkin patch. The only lighting was from street lights in the distance.
